PETALING JAYA: National bowler Mohd Rafiq Ismail is aiming to do well in the Thailand Open to cement his place in the Asian Championships squad as early as possible.
The 29-year-old, who has held the Asian No. 1 tag from 2021 to 2025, flew to Bangkok yesterday to prepare for the tournament starting today at Blu-O Rhythm and Bowl Ratchayothin.
